Commit Graph

38 Commits

Author SHA1 Message Date
Andrea Dell'Amico 7a76113efc
Install the NFS client. 2024-03-20 17:52:09 +01:00
Andrea Dell'Amico 381bece56f
Disable logging into syslog when using journal. 2023-11-10 13:46:53 +01:00
Andrea Dell'Amico 6cc4f4a2f5
Fix a indentation mistake. 2023-10-07 19:14:35 +02:00
Andrea Dell'Amico a1f69bae9e
Change in the docker_swarm_info behaviour. 2023-10-07 18:56:42 +02:00
Andrea Dell'Amico 260bfa8fb6
prune system and not images 2023-09-26 19:58:51 +02:00
Andrea Dell'Amico bf5822059e
Fix a variable syntax 2023-05-29 16:53:03 +02:00
Andrea Dell'Amico bdf4ede864
Handler for cAdvisor 2023-05-29 14:17:31 +02:00
Andrea Dell'Amico cc991c4b83
Add the installation of cadvisor. 2023-05-29 13:38:35 +02:00
Andrea Dell'Amico 83d5c6c3d3
Fix a lint warning. 2023-05-26 19:59:49 +02:00
Andrea Dell'Amico c033608ec9
Support the installation of a specific version. 2023-05-26 19:59:26 +02:00
Andrea Dell'Amico 32e997f1f7
Compatibility with ansible 7 2023-05-20 15:18:54 +02:00
Andrea Dell'Amico 2eae7c68db
Prune the dangling images daily. 2022-05-21 19:45:46 +02:00
Andrea Dell'Amico 593d02c6e2
Code cleanup. 2022-05-21 19:22:06 +02:00
Andrea Dell'Amico b7557c74e2
Fix a typo. 2022-02-22 00:02:53 +01:00
Andrea Dell'Amico 95429a099f
Default advertise address 2022-02-21 23:57:43 +01:00
Andrea Dell'Amico eb902af919
Variable of the prometheus metrics port. 2022-02-04 18:53:06 +01:00
Andrea Dell'Amico ad90d2f9af
_hostname -> _address. 2021-05-25 21:05:33 +02:00
Andrea Dell'Amico a55f12a350
'delegate_to' the IP address. Works when using private IPs. 2021-05-25 18:24:09 +02:00
Andrea Dell'Amico 76e076c03c Use docker_swarm_worker_hostname instead of ansible_hostname 2020-11-06 16:07:11 +01:00
Andrea Dell'Amico aebf4d44b5 Add the variable docker_swarm_worker_hostname. 2020-11-06 15:59:57 +01:00
Andrea Dell'Amico 320989d21f Use a shell command to manage the node labels 2020-10-26 14:56:06 +01:00
Andrea Dell'Amico 698b4049a3 Fix a syntax error. 2020-10-26 14:44:55 +01:00
Andrea Dell'Amico 37924b5019 Try to fix the task that manages the labels 2020-10-23 17:31:00 +02:00
Andrea Dell'Amico ced31ea97b Do not enable tls if not in swarm mode. 2020-10-15 14:28:01 +02:00
Andrea Dell'Amico 77c4c59ff1 Fix the docker_swarm conditionals 2020-10-15 13:54:20 +02:00
Andrea Dell'Amico 1a61a27af9 Add a task that removes packages from the old distribution method. See https://docs.docker.com/engine/install/ubuntu/ 2020-10-15 13:47:03 +02:00
Andrea Dell'Amico 64b0669e21 Use the python3 docker support instead of python2 2020-10-15 13:37:45 +02:00
Andrea Dell'Amico 3cc7565865 Comment some default values. 2020-10-02 19:33:54 +02:00
Andrea Dell'Amico 7fa4b21622 Docker stack requires jsondiff 2020-10-01 17:50:52 +02:00
Andrea Dell'Amico cea4a8a709 Add support for labels 2020-09-17 19:19:17 +02:00
Andrea Dell'Amico a5cf11698f Add the prometheus directives to the daemon configuration 2020-09-16 17:03:37 +02:00
Andrea Dell'Amico 5d69fd8af6 Optionally export the metrics to prometheus. 2020-09-16 16:57:09 +02:00
Andrea Dell'Amico 0c3ae6837c Preliminary support to have to run the API over TLS. 2020-09-10 18:00:37 +02:00
Andrea Dell'Amico bef809fbc4 Remove a wrong conditional. 2020-08-13 16:15:41 +02:00
Andrea Dell'Amico 2d61773b45 Add the docker_install missing variable. 2020-08-13 16:12:18 +02:00
Andrea Dell'Amico 5b4c34b29b Add the tag docker_conf. 2020-08-13 15:43:40 +02:00
Andrea Dell'Amico 0d6b1a81c9 Import the old docker role. 2020-08-11 20:01:36 +02:00
S2I2S @ ISTI-CNR e3f50a4e4a Initial commit 2020-08-06 16:45:47 +02:00